D I R E C TO R ’ S N O T E At last! I have wanted to work on PIPPIN since I first saw it on Broadway during my college years. Winner of multiple Tony Awards® for the original, and again for last year’s Broadway revival, PIPPIN is one of Bob Fosse’s best, displaying his singular choreography genius. Crafted during the Vietnam conflict (opening in October 1972, while that war still raged), PIPPIN explores war, love, revolution and other concerns of that era in the context of an historical (but, not really) piece ostensibly set in the time of Charlemagne, 780 CE. That these concerns still haunt us speaks to their universal nature as well as to our inability to find answers to the questions raised. PIPPIN is meant for all of us who yearn for “something completely and utterly fulfilling” – we want to find meaning in our lives and we want it to be so overpowering that it consumes us totally. As a young person then, and as an older person now, this was, and remains, my quest. It’s why I am drawn to theatre, and to teaching – each is all-consuming in its own way. As a young person then (as Pippin was and is, and as are all of our cast, crew and pit orchestra), I would admit no compromise. Today, older, and … well, older … compromise seems inevitable if we want to accomplish even modest objectives. And, yet…. The pull of the Grand Finale will continue to seduce us unless we reconcile ourselves to finding value and fulfillment in the lives we actually lead, rather than in the extravagant, imagined and unattainable expectations that others set for us, or that we set for ourselves. In the meantime, “we’ve got magic to do” so “join us!”

She hopes you appreciate the hard work and time the whole cast and crew has put into the show, and that you have a magical time! Karl Miller (Choreographer). Karl has been active in Milwaukee Theatre for over 30 years as an Actor, Dancer, Singer, Choreographer, Director and Teacher. Karl has choreographed for many Professional, Community and High School Theaters. He has worked at Homestead (16 years), Wauwatosa West (4 years), Oconomowoc (7 years), Whitnall (3 years), Brookfield Academy (2 years) and single shows with Cudahy, Brookfield Central, Slinger and Kenosha Bradford. This is Karl’s 9th show with GHS. Past shows include


WHO’S WHO IN THE CAST

c o n t.

PETER PAN, BEAUTY AND THE BEAST, THE PAJAMA GAME, ANNIE, THE SOUND OF MUSIC, ONCE UPON A MATTRESS, KISS ME, KATE, and SWEET CHARITY. Karl has choreographed for UW Whitewater, choreographed and directed for Concordia University and spent 8 years as a Resident Teaching Artist for The Skylight Music Theater. He has directed DREAM, WHO WILL LOVE ME AS I AM (Original), CARNIVAL and YOU’RE A GOOD MAN, CHARLIE BROWN for First Stage Young Company and Company Class. At First Stage he has choreographed EINSTEIN: HERO OF THE MIND, THE MAGIC MRS PIGGLE WIGGLE, GIGGLE, GIGGLE, QUACK and MY SON PINOCCHIO. Karl is also a Musical Theater Teacher at First Stage Academy. Karl is the 2010/2011 TOMMY Award recipient for Best Choreography for BYE, BYE BIRDIE, 2011/2012 Best Choreography for URINETOWN and TOMMY Nominee 2013/2014 for HAIRSPRAY for Oconomowoc High School. Karl also directs at St. Roberts Middle School in Shorewood (MULAN Jr. 2013, PETER PAN Jr. May 2014) Karl studied Dance at William Reilly School of Ballet, Dance Spectrum and The Milwaukee Performing Arts School.
